The main difference between baby-led and spoon-fed weaning is the order in which babies pick up their feeding skills. "Traditional" spoon-led weaning will allow babies to first learn to spoon feed (with food that are smooth mashed or pureed) and chew later. With baby-led weaning, babies skip the smooth food phase and learn to manage lumps and chew right from the beginning.
